Andres Colmenares, IAM

Program director and facilitator of multiple modules

Andres Colmenares is a strategist and creative researcher based in Barcelona, working at the intersection of collaborative learning design, strategic foresight and responsible innovation, while exploring socio-ecological impacts of digital technologies. He is the co-founder of the creative research and strategic design lab IAM, where he splits his time shaping grant programs and impact narratives at The Supporting Act Foundation and leading the Master in Design for Responsible AI at ELISAVA. As a curator, educator, and foresight consultant, he has collaborated with organizations such as Tate, BBC, Nesta, SPACE10 and Ars Electronica, where he served as a STARTS Prize jury member.

IAM is a creative research + strategic design lab helping organisations develop responsible innovation using futures as design tools to anticipate challenges and opportunities, make better decisions and collaboratively imagine better tomorrows. Since 2015 we have been exploring the socio-ecological impacts of AI systems, digital technologies and the internet(s) through collective learning initiatives, partnerships and commissioned projects
